Yes, many Pavilions stores accept WIC benefits. Since participation can differ between states and specific locations, you will want to check with your local store before shopping.

This guide walks you through how to confirm if your Pavilions takes WIC. You will also learn about your shopping options and which items are generally approved for purchase with your benefits.

Pavilions

Does Pavilions Accept WIC?

Pavilions accepts WIC at its participating locations. Since the WIC program is administered by each state, a store must be specifically authorized to accept benefits. Not all Pavilions locations may be authorized WIC vendors, so you will need to verify participation with the store you plan to visit.

Most states now issue eWIC cards, which make checkout simple. At Pavilions, your eWIC card works just like a debit card. You will swipe the card at the terminal and enter your four-digit PIN. The cost of all eligible WIC items in your cart will then be automatically deducted from your benefits.

Does Pavilions accept WIC for online orders?

WIC benefits are not accepted for online orders, curbside pickup, or delivery at Pavilions. You must shop in-store to use your WIC card for payment. While other programs like SNAP EBT may be available for online grocery orders at Pavilions, California's WIC program does not currently support online transactions. You must complete your purchase inside the store.

Why Some Pavilions Locations Accept WIC and Others Don't

The reasons for varied participation in the WIC program are tied to how it is structured and managed. Several factors determine whether a specific store can accept your benefits.

State-by-State Administration

Although the WIC program is federally funded, it is administered at the state level. Each state maintains its own list of authorized grocery vendors. This means a store belonging to a national chain may accept WIC benefits in one state, while another location across the border may not be authorized.

Store Authorization Requirements

To become an authorized vendor, a store must apply to its state's WIC agency and meet several requirements. These often include stocking minimum quantities of approved foods, using eWIC-compatible payment systems, and training staff on WIC transactions. Some locations may not pursue authorization or may not meet the state's standards.

Store Format and Inventory

A store’s format can also affect its ability to accept WIC. Smaller locations, such as express or neighborhood-style markets, may have limited shelf space. This can make it difficult for them to stock the minimum inventory of WIC-approved foods required for authorization, potentially making them ineligible to participate in the program.

Changes in Authorization

A store’s authorization status is not always permanent. A location can gain or lose its ability to accept WIC based on its compliance with state program rules. For this reason, it is always wise to confirm a store’s current participation before you plan a shopping trip to avoid any inconvenience at checkout.

How to Find Pavilions Locations That Accept WIC

There are several easy ways to find out if a specific Pavilions store accepts WIC.

  • Check your state's WIC authorized store locator. Most states maintain an official list of authorized vendors. You can look yours up on your state WIC agency's website or through the USDA's WIC state directory.

  • Contact your local WIC office. If your state does not have a public list of authorized vendors or it is not easily searchable, contacting your local office is another option. Finding the right WIC phone number allows you to clarify state-specific rules and eligible stores.

  • Call your local Pavilions store. A store employee can confirm WIC acceptance and answer questions about checkout procedures, like which lanes to use for WIC transactions.

  • Look for in-store signage. Authorized stores typically display a "WIC Accepted Here" sign near the entrance. Inside, shelf tags may identify WIC-eligible products.

WIC-Eligible Items to Buy at Pavilions

WIC benefits help you buy nutritious foods for pregnant and postpartum women, infants, and children under five. Your state WIC agency determines the specific items, brands, and sizes you can purchase. For a complete list of what you can buy, always check the approved food guide from your local WIC office before you shop.

  • Fruits and Vegetables: Includes fresh, frozen, and canned options.

  • Whole Grains: Items like whole grain bread, brown rice, tortillas, pasta, and certain cereals.

  • Dairy and Alternatives: Milk, cheese, yogurt, and soy-based products like tofu and soy beverages.

  • Protein Foods: A category that covers eggs, peanut butter, dried beans, peas, and canned fish.

  • Infant Nutrition: Baby food and infant formula for the youngest members of your family.

  • Juice: Only 100% fruit or vegetable juice is eligible.
